Set-CMComplianceRuleFileFolderPermission
Define uma permissão de pasta de ficheiro de regra de conformidade.
Sintaxe
Set-CMComplianceRuleFileFolderPermission
[-AddExpectedPermission <FileSystemPermissions[]>]
[-AddExpectedUserAccess <Hashtable>]
[-IsExclusive <Boolean>]
[-RemoveExpectedUserAccess <String[]>]
[-ReportNoncompliance <Boolean>]
-InputObject <IResultObject>
[-NewRuleName <String>]
[-PassThru]
[-Remediate <Boolean>]
-RuleName <String>
[-NoncomplianceSeverity <NoncomplianceSeverity>]
[-RuleDescription <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-CMComplianceRuleFileFolderPermission
[-AddExpectedPermission <FileSystemPermissions[]>]
[-AddExpectedUserAccess <Hashtable>]
[-IsExclusive <Boolean>]
[-RemoveExpectedUserAccess <String[]>]
[-ReportNoncompliance <Boolean>]
[-NewRuleName <String>]
[-PassThru]
[-Remediate <Boolean>]
-Rule <Rule>
[-NoncomplianceSeverity <NoncomplianceSeverity>]
[-RuleDescription <String>]
[-DisableWildcardHandling]
[-ForceWildcardHandling]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Observação
Execute cmdlets do Configuration Manager a partir da unidade do site do Configuration Manager, por exemplo PS XYZ:\>
. Para obter mais informações, veja Introdução .
Exemplos
Exemplo 1
PS XYZ:\>
Parâmetros
-AddExpectedPermission
Tipo: FileSystemPermissions [ ]
Aliases: ExpectedPermissions
Valores aceitos: None, ListFolderContentsOrReadData, CreateFilesOrWriteData, CreateFoldersOrAppendData, ReadExtendedAttributes, WriteExtendedAttributes, TraverseFolderOrExecuteFile, DeleteSubfoldersAndFiles, ReadAttributes, WriteAttributes, Write, Delete, ReadPermissions, Read, Execute, ChangePermissions, TakeOwnership, FullControl
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-AddExpectedUserAccess
Tipo: Hashtable
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-Confirm
Solicita a confirmação antes de executar o cmdlet.
Tipo: SwitchParameter
Aliases: cf
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-DisableWildcardHandling
Este parâmetro trata os carateres universais como valores de carateres literais. Não pode combiná-lo com ForceWildcardHandling .
Tipo: SwitchParameter
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-ForceWildcardHandling
Este parâmetro processa carateres universais e pode levar a um comportamento inesperado (não recomendado). Não pode combiná-lo com DisableWildcardHandling .
Tipo: SwitchParameter
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
Tipo: IResultObject
Aliases: ConfigurationItem
Cargo: Named
Valor padrão: None
Obrigatório: True
Aceitar a entrada de pipeline: True
Aceitar caracteres curinga: False
-IsExclusive
Tipo: Boolean
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-NewRuleName
Tipo: String
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-NoncomplianceSeverity
Tipo: NoncomplianceSeverity
Valores aceitos: None, Informational, Warning, Critical, CriticalWithEvent
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-PassThru
Devolve um objeto que representa o item com o qual está a trabalhar. Por predefinição, este cmdlet pode não gerar qualquer saída.
Tipo: SwitchParameter
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
Tipo: Boolean
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-RemoveExpectedUserAccess
Tipo: String [ ]
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-ReportNoncompliance
Tipo: Boolean
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-Rule
Tipo: Rule
Cargo: Named
Valor padrão: None
Obrigatório: True
Aceitar a entrada de pipeline: True
Aceitar caracteres curinga: False
-RuleDescription
Tipo: String
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-RuleName
Tipo: String
Cargo: Named
Valor padrão: None
Obrigatório: True
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
-WhatIf
Mostrar o que aconteceria se o cmdlet fosse executado. O cmdlet não é executado.
Tipo: SwitchParameter
Aliases: wi
Cargo: Named
Valor padrão: None
Obrigatório: False
Aceitar a entrada de pipeline: False
Aceitar caracteres curinga: False
Microsoft.ConfigurationManagement.ManagementProvider.IResultObject
Microsoft.SystemsManagementServer.DesiredConfigurationManagement.Rules.Rule
Saídas
System.Object